Hasbro is launching three new board games inspired by some of The Tonight Show's most popular games: Box of Lies [2], Face It [3], and the Best Friend Challenge [4]. The board games take the basic concepts of each late-night game and turn them into a boxed-up version with everything you need for an entertaining game night at home.
The games are available for presale beginning on June 28 for $20 each, and they officially go on sale on Aug. 1. - Box of Lies: Players will be asked to pull a card featuring an absurd object out of a box and choose to either describe it truthfully or lie about it to trick their opponent. The game includes 150 double-sided mystery item cards, nine numbered mystery boxes, a cardboard player divider, a Truth tile, a Lie tile, four question tokens, two plastic clips, and instructions.
- The Face It Challenge: Two players go head to head as they are given random faces to make at each other while trying not to laugh. The game includes a mirror, a game base, two cardboard panels, 100 Face It cards, and instructions.
- The Best Friend Challenge: Players will draw "Best Friends" question cards, attempt to sync answers to connect the heart locket, and determine Best Friend status. The game includes a heart locket with retractable belts, 100 scenario cards, 50 bonding moment cards, and instructions.
